What Makes a Domain Name Valuable?

It's important to understand the distinction between selling a PK domain name you bought from one of the best .pk domain providers and selling a website before discussing domain appraisal.

When selling a website, the domain name is typically included as part of the package.

However, when selling a PK domain, you have the option of retaining the website's content and other features, which can be beneficial for rebranding purposes.

Several factors determine a domain's value, including the presence of valuable keywords, the URL's brand-ability, the top-level domain (TLD), the domain's age, and whether it has an established following.

Unlike websites, there is no formula for calculating a domain's value, but short and catchy edu.pk domain names with valuable keywords that are registered tend to be the most valuable.

For instance, due to its inclusion of highly-ranking keywords for one of the most competitive online sectors, carinsurance.com sold for an impressive $49.7 million in 2010, while palace.com sold for over $300,000 in 2020.

But judging whether these domains were worth their respective selling prices is difficult due to the arbitrary nature of a domain's worth.

How to Determine Your Domain Name’s Worth?

While there is no exact formula for determining a domain's worth, there are several methods you can use to obtain an estimate. To obtain the most accurate result, it is advisable to utilize all of the techniques listed below rather than relying on just one:

List Your Domain Name for Sale and Directly Examine Offers

The most effective method to determine the value of your PK domain is to list it for sale and allow the market to establish its worth.

However, it is crucial to give your listing some time for this approach to succeed. Initially, you may receive low offers, and if you do not wait for more potential buyers to discover your PK domain, you may undervalue it.

As user marketplaces can be unpredictable, you alternatively might not get any deals at all. The third approach might suit you better if you prefer expert assistance.

Look into The Prices Paid for Similar Domains

Having an idea of what domains similar to yours have sold for can be helpful in determining the range of prices to aim for when selling your.com.pk domain.

Unfortunately, this information can be difficult to find, as many domain sales are not publicly recorded and there is no central database for tracking them.

However, some resources like Domain Name Journal collect data from various marketplaces to show which domains have sold for the highest prices recently.

While this data can provide a broad price range, it can still be useful in determining the value of the PK domain you buy when combined with other appraisal methods.

Use a Domain Appraisal Service

There are two types of domain appraisal services available, automated and professional.

Automated services like EstiBot provide quick valuations by using formulas. However, as domain value is subjective, the results of these services should be taken with caution. Moreover, these services often produce inconsistent estimates.

Therefore, relying solely on automated appraisal tools is not recommended. If you want a more reliable appraisal, it's better to choose a professional service.
